Here at Dr Sknn, we make use of the Lynton Lumina, a cutting-edge Intense Pulsed Light System (IPL) also used by the NHS and private hospitals up and down the UK, to treat Cherry Angiomas on skin types I-IV in a safe and efficient manner. By sending out light in particular wavelength ranges at Dr Sknn, absorption peaks in haemoglobin and oxy-haemoglobin can be targeted, meaning we're able to treat Cherry Angiomas of varying sizes and depths, while causing minimal harm to the skin near the lesion. After the treatment, the damaged vessels are reabsorbed by the body, leaving little or no trace of the initial lesion.
Doctor Led Cherry Angiomas Removal Cheadle Hulme - Benefits
At Dr Sknn, we use IPL to make the most of light energy, which is soaked up by the blood vessel and heated to a point where they go into spasm and close. Over the following weeks, the body will reabsorb the damaged vessels, leaving no evidence of the initial lesion.
Why Choose Dr Sknn for Cherry Angiomas Removal
At Dr Sknn, during the consultation a medical history, physical examination and photographs will be taken. This gives the patient the opportunity to raise any concerns, expectations, results or queries. Before any treatment is undertaken, the risks and post-treatment advice are explained to the patient to ensure they are fully informed, and a consent form is signed. Furthermore, if Intense Pulsed Light (IPL) is being used on a new area, then a patch test will be conducted to guarantee it is appropriate.
